An enema (plural enemata or enemas) is the procedure of introducing liquid into the rectum and colon via the anus. Enemas can be carried out for medical reasons (as a treatment for constipation), as portion of alternative therapies, and also for erotic purposes, in particular as part of BDSM deeds. In earlier times, they be often particular as clysters. Enemas have even be used to administer beverage alcohol to alcoholics who have developed stomach ulcer.
